I see
This asset doesn't exist on any filesystem. I think using the SCSS transformer isn't possible in this case because a transformer doesn't have access to another transformer's result (including children) as they run in parallel. Other possibilities would be a packager or running SCSS manually in your transformer (and using a custom importer like here: )Looks like this language is similar to svelte? |
